Calgary man killed in Highway 1 crash

A 32-year-old Calgary man was killed in a collision between an SUV and a semi-trailer on Thursday.

Emergency crews were called to a crash on Highway 1 near Scott Lake Hill, west of Calgary, at around 11 p.m.

Cochrane RCMP said the SUV “travelled into the path” of the eastbound semi-trailer.

The driver of the SUV was pronounced dead at the scene.

The driver of the semi-trailer wasn’t injured.
